Assistant Director for Diversity Recruitment- Vincennes, IN
Vincennes Universitys Office of Admissions seeks a motivated individual with a unique blend of organizational and interpersonal skills. This position will represent Vincennes University to prospective students, families, school counselors, and community-based organizations while growing our diversity recruitment efforts and working closely with the Director of Admissions.
The ideal candidate is self-motivated and able to work autonomously on recruitment efforts, within our Slate CRM, but also cooperatively within our team on multiple visit and event opportunities. The successful candidate will also have outstanding communication and customer service skills along with the ability to connect with people across cultures. This is a professional staff, twelve-month position with benefits that requires seasonal evening hours, overnight travel, and weekends. Preference will be given to individuals with a college admissions background and/or working with a community-based organization.
